Associated Press UNDATED (AP) Tropical Storm Hanna has dumped heavy rain and knocked out power along the Eastern Seaboard, causing flooding and prompting evacuations. The storm is moving up the coast toward New England. The storm is blamed in at least 166 deaths earlier in Haiti, and officials there fear to toll could go far higher. TERRE HAUTE, Ind. (AP) Barack Obama says any government takeover of Fannie Mae and Freddie Mac must put the interests of taxpayers and homeowners first. John McCain says it's essential to restructure the mortgage giants. Both candidates have been briefed by the Treasury secrectary ahead of a rescue deal that could be announced tomorrow. Washington (AP) John McCain and Barack Obama say they'll make a joint appearance at Ground Zero to mark the seventh anniversary of the September 11th attacks. They say they'll appear "to honor the memory of each and every American who died" in the 2001 attacks. TERRE HAUTE, Ind. (AP) For the second time this summer, mechanical problems have forced Barack Obama to change charter airplanes on short notice. Today's problem was a faulty PA system. Under rules, planes with passengers can't fly without them. In July, an Obama charter had to make an emergency landing in St. Louis because of a control problem.
